Frequently Asked Questions about Midlothian
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Midlothian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Midlothian ranges from $942 to $3,375 with an average monthly rent of $1,745.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Midlothian c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Midlothian range from $1,105 to $4,457.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,028.
How expensive are Midlothian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 43 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Midlothian on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,185 to $4,912 - averaging $2,480 for the location.
